Output 00c034bfc83164fa7e90efb675804f7be9ad7e797959226dddfa336caf8c104e:160

value
3408018
script pubkey
OP_0 OP_PUSHBYTES_20 70f4a1d2697658eaed7a3439e43de18cd2e83fc3
address
bc1qwr62r5nfwevw4mt6xsu7g00p3nfws07rfxwsv9
transaction
00c034bfc83164fa7e90efb675804f7be9ad7e797959226dddfa336caf8c104e
spent
true